Merge tag 'drm-intel-next-2022-04-13-1' of git://anongit.freedesktop.org/drm/drm-intel into drm-next
drm/i915 feature pull for v5.19: Features and functionality: - Add support for new Tile 4 format on DG2 (Stan) - Add support for new CCS clear color compression on DG2 (Mika, Juha-Pekka) - Add support for new render and media compression formats on DG2 (Matt) - Support multiple eDP and LVDS native mode refresh rates (Ville) - Support static DRRS (Ville) - ATS-M platform info (Matt) - RPL-S PCI IDs (Tejas) - Extend DP HDR support to HSW+ (Uma) - Bump ADL-P DMC version to v2.16 (Madhumitha) - Let users disable PSR2 while enabling PSR1 (José) Refactoring and cleanups: - Massive DRRS and panel fixed mode refactoring and cleanups (Ville) - Power well refactoring and cleanup (Imre) - Clean up and refactor crtc readout and compute config (Ville) - Use kernel string helpers (Lucas) - Refactor gmbus pin lookups and allocation (Jani) - PCH display cleanups (Ville) - DPLL and DPLL manager refactoring (Ville) - Include and header refactoring (Jani, Tvrtko) - DMC abstractions (Jani) - Non-x86 build refactoring (Casey) - VBT parsing refactoring (Ville) - Bigjoiner refactoring (Ville) - Optimize plane, pfit, scaler, etc. programming using unlocked writes (Ville) - Split several register writes in commit to noarm+arm pairs (Ville) - Clean up SAGV handling (Ville) - Clean up bandwidth and ddb allocation (Ville) - FBC cleanups (Ville) Fixes: - Fix native HDMI and DP HDMI DFP clock limits on deep color/4:2:0 (Ville) - Fix DMC firmware platform check (Lucas) - Fix cursor coordinates on bigjoiner secondary (Ville) - Fix MSO vs. bigjoiner timing confusion (Ville) - Fix ADL-P eDP voltage swing (José) - Fix VRR capability property update (Manasi) - Log DG2 SNPS PHY calibration errors (Matt, Lucas) - Fix PCODE request status checks (Stan) - Fix uncore unclaimed access warnings (Lucas) - Fix VBT new max TMDS clock parsing (Shawn) - Fix ADL-P non-existent underrun recovery (Swathi Dhanavanthri) - Fix ADL-N stepping info (Tejas) - Fix DPT mapping flags to contiguous (Stan) - Fix DG2 max display bandwidth (Vinod) - Fix DP low voltage SKU checks (Ankit) - Fix RPL-S VT-d translation enable via quirk (Tejas) - Fixes to PSR2 (José) - Fix PIPE_MBUS_DBOX_CTL programming (José) - Fix LTTPR capability read/check on DP 1.2 (Imre) - Fix ADL-P register corruption after DDI clock enabling (Imre) - Fix ADL-P MBUS DBOX BW and B credits (Caz) Merges: - Backmerge drm-next (Rodrigo, Jani) Signed-off-by: Dave Airlie <airlied@redhat.com> From: Jani Nikula <jani.nikula@intel.com> Link: https://patchwork.freedesktop.org/patch/msgid/874k2xgewe.fsf@intel.com
